You order with the cashier and you will get a number. Service was polite and food is made to order. The ambiance is very casual and laid back. I ordered the fried chicken sandwich for breakfast. Typically, i am not a fried chicken sandwich person but this has become my favorite. The spice was great although i still hit it with the crystal. The chicken came out so high. I was actually unsure how I was going to eat it. I started with a form and knife and it was nicely flavored, not overly salty. I think where most of the flavor came for me was the chicken skin. The skin was soooo perfect, crispy and not salty. The biscuit was really good too. it was thin so it created a great balance of biscuit to chicken ratio. It didn't taste like flour like most biscuits. It was moist with a light buttery flavor. I highly recommend getting it.

After meticulously researching breakfast places in New Orleans we were so excited to trying Molly's Rise and Shine. Unfortunately, the food did not live up to the hype for us. We got the chicken biscuit, biscuits and gravy, and hash browns. I personally was most excited for the chicken biscuit, but it was the most disappointing thing we tried. The chicken was so crispy it was hard, there was so much skin and gooey pieces, and the chicken didn't seem fully cooked. It also wasn't very flavorful in general. The biscuit for the biscuit and gravy was hard, but the gravy was flavorful. The hash brown was decent. The line was quite long, but we were able to order, sit down, and get our food within about 20 minutes. I wish that I had nicer things to say about this restaurant, but the highlights were the ambiance and staff for sure.

I recently enjoyed a delightful breakfast at Molly's Rise and Shine in the Garden District. Their menu offers a truly exceptional range of breakfast options, and I was particularly impressed by two selections.First, the classic biscuit sandwich was a standout. The perfect balance of flavors and textures, enhanced by a judicious use of jalapeño, made it a memorable treat.Equally remarkable was the more adventurous anchovy cream cheese, salmon roe, and chives on a hash brown. The surprising combination of salty, creamy, and subtly pungent flavors, complemented by the crisp hash brown, was both innovative and satisfying. The hash brown itself was expertly prepared, achieving the ideal balance of saltiness and crispness.Molly's Rise and Shine boasts a breakfast menu that may well be the finest in New Orleans. Beyond the food, the service was cheerful and attentive, and the unique, eclectic décor created a welcoming and enjoyable atmosphere. The inclusion of a 15% gratuity in the bill is a convenient and transparent practice.
